Black-capped Woodland-Warbler

Home          Bird Orders

Alternate name
Phylloscopus herberti Scientific name
Passeriformes Order
Phylloscopidae Family
  Length
Moist montanes, over 700 m. Found in Cameroon, Equatorial Guinea, Guinea, [Gulf of Guinea:- Bioko,] & Nigeria. Habitat-Altitude-Range
Clutch
Insects Food  
  Habits
7653 - TSN: 562134 World Number
Least Concern Status
